Those are the right year bumpers. The holes in them and the shinier chrome lines are the remnants of the 70's 5 mph safety nubs. If your looking for ones without those, you're going to need 71-72 bumpers, but those are running such a price these days it might be cheaper to weld up your current ones or go for fiberglass ones from toysport. Of course if you're not as OCD as me, you can just leave them and they'll look pretty good regardless.
As for mounting them, your rear one should have two handle shaped brackets with two holes in them that are part of a brace that's sort of inside the actual chrome bumper. If that's there then it's pretty well all you need for the rear. The front, by the looks of it looks like your missing either these 40cm ish long brackets that attatched to a similar inner brace and hold the bumper to the car by bolting to the frame rail. I should point out that both these inner braces are held on by bolts that bolt to those 4 chrome rivet like things on the outside, but I can't tell if they're there in your picture, sorry.
